East Glade Way is in Sheffield and in Sheffield district. S12 4QT is located in the Birley elect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Sheffield South East.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ding S12 4QT has a slightly higher male population, with 51%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a lower perc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(70.4%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either an older population or social deprivation in the area.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around S12 4QT this area, 30%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 19%.

Safety

Is East Glade Way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around East Glade Way was 57.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 43.4% lower than the Beighton average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

East Glade Way has the 65th lowest crime rate of 159 local areas in Beighton and the 711th lowest crime rate of 1,705 local areas in Sheffield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 25.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-66.4%.
